Esloan, I started using smokymizers few days ago and now I have THREE dead ego batteries. I didn't realize at first that smokymizers could be shorting, I thought that my batteries were perhaps getting too old (over one year of constant use). But then I had to borrow brand new ego-t battery from the friend, and guess what? that battery is dead too now. Although I was careful and vigilant using the new battery. It just takes a split moment, burnt smell and its gone. Battery is constantly ON, button switch is not working. Have to screw/unscrew carto to use it (as it is only battery I have left).
There is something wrong with smokymizers (design or just poor quality) that causing short. Measuring (I did) smoky's circuit is not going help much as the problem is intermittent, you can put 'good' one and few minutes later have a short and dead battery.
I was about to upgrade to replaceable battery mod anyway, but was forced to buy something in the hurry (indulgence v3). I'd rather had some time shopping (missed lavatube vv in stock by 2 days) and have a ego batteries as a backup (now dead) or when I need something smaller when out.
Smokymizers turned out to be expensive option to try, so I advise do not use them ever. I bought only one box of 5 and two definitely were bad.
